Output e96eec997def9584e02b75305d23ec66958356388e4ea713180a4a505c39f44e:2

value
312303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abea25a60a45c314eefee38e74a0108762fbeaee OP_EQUAL
address
3HN1yApEjzsLkRbRG3DaoodbE21YUT4bNL
transaction
e96eec997def9584e02b75305d23ec66958356388e4ea713180a4a505c39f44e
spent
true